GOP Gubernatorial Hopefuls Debate At State Fair

ST. PAUL, Minn. (AP) ― A month before their first test of strength, Republicans angling to become Minnesota governor are meeting up to sound off at the State Fair.

At least seven Republican candidates will take part in a 90-minute candidate forum at the party's fair booth Monday. In October, party activists will hold a straw poll that could start separating the large pack.

The event includes state legislators David Hann, Tom Emmer, Mike Jungbauer, Paul Kohls and Marty Seifert. Candidates Pat Anderson and Phil Herwig also plan to attend.

Current Gov. Tim Pawlenty is passing on a chance at a third term.

Several Democrat hopefuls met in their own forum at the State Fair last week.
